6205RS Bearing – Embracing Precision and Durability

The 6205RS bearing is a self-contained, radial ball bearing with a single-row of balls and a deep groove. It is designed to accommodate radial loads and can handle moderate axial loads. The 6205RS bearing is commonly used in various industrial, automotive, and household applications.

Key Features and Benefits

  • Low Friction and Noise: The 6205RS bearing features high-quality steel balls and precision-machined races, which reduce friction and minimize noise levels.

  • Extended Service Life: The deep-groove design and durable materials enhance the bearing's load capacity and extend its lifespan.

  • Versatility: The 6205RS bearing is suitable for a wide range of applications, including electric motors, pumps, compressors, and conveyors.

  • Rust Resistance: The RS suffix denotes the inclusion of rubber seals on both sides of the bearing, protecting it from moisture and contaminants.

Specifications and Dimensions

  • Dimensions: The 6205RS bearing has an outer diameter of 52mm, an inner diameter of 25mm, and a width of 15mm.

  • Load Ratings: The bearing has a dynamic load rating of 11.2kN and a static load rating of 5.6kN.

  • Speed Limit: The maximum operating speed for the 6205RS bearing is 6500rpm.

Mounting and Maintenance

To ensure optimal performance and longevity of the 6205RS bearing, proper mounting and maintenance practices are crucial:

  • Mounting: The bearing should be mounted using a press or similar tool to avoid damaging the races or seals.
  • Lubrication: Adequate lubrication is essential to reduce friction and extend bearing life. Grease or oil can be used for lubrication.
  • Inspection: Periodic inspection should be conducted to monitor bearing condition and detect any signs of wear or damage.

Potential Drawbacks

While the 6205RS bearing offers numerous advantages, it has a few potential drawbacks:

  • Limited Axial Load Capacity: The bearing is designed primarily for radial loads and may not be suitable for high axial loads.
  • Sensitivity to Contamination: The rubber seals can be compromised by excessive dirt or debris, leading to bearing failure.
  • Temperature Limitations: The bearing's performance can be affected by extreme temperatures, especially if the lubrication is compromised.

FAQs

  1. What is the difference between a 6205 bearing and a 6205RS bearing?

The 6205RS bearing has rubber seals on both sides, while the 6205 bearing does not. The seals provide protection from moisture and contaminants.

  1. What is the maximum speed limit for a 6205RS bearing?

The maximum recommended operating speed is 6500rpm.

  1. How often should a 6205RS bearing be lubricated?

The lubrication frequency depends on the specific application and operating conditions. Generally, it is recommended to lubricate the bearing every 3-6 months.

  1. Where can I find technical specifications for the 6205RS bearing?

Detailed technical specifications can be found on the manufacturer's website or from authorized distributors.

  1. What are some common applications for the 6205RS bearing?

The 6205RS bearing is widely used in electric motors, pumps, conveyors, and various automotive and industrial applications.

  1. How do I mount a 6205RS bearing correctly?

Proper mounting involves using a press or similar tool to avoid damaging the bearing. Ensure the bearing is securely seated in its housing.

  1. What causes a 6205RS bearing to fail?

Common causes of bearing failure include inadequate lubrication, excessive load, contamination, and improper mounting.

  1. What maintenance tips can prolong the life of a 6205RS bearing?

Regular lubrication, periodic inspection, and adherence to operating specifications contribute to extending the bearing's lifespan.

Step-by-Step Approach to Mounting a 6205RS Bearing

  1. Prepare the Bearing and Housing: Clean the bearing and housing thoroughly to remove any dirt or debris. Apply a thin layer of grease to the outer surface of the bearing.

  2. Align the Bearing: Position the bearing squarely in the housing, ensuring proper alignment. Use a bearing mounting tool or press to carefully press the bearing into place.

  3. Secure the Bearing: Once the bearing is seated, secure it using a retaining ring, locking collar, or other appropriate method.

  4. Lubricate Regularly: After mounting, lubricate the bearing as per the manufacturer's recommendations.

  5. Test the Bearing: Rotate the shaft or housing to check for smooth operation and listen for any unusual noises. Adjust the alignment if necessary.
